How much do distillery manager jobs pay per year?

As of May 30, 2026, the average yearly pay for distillery manager in Indiana is $59,626.00,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$42,800.00 and $65,700.00 per year,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What Does a Distillery Manager Do?

A distillery manager oversees all administrative duties of the distillery, as well as the production and warehousing of beverages after they distill. In this role, you supervise the coordination of all departments within the distillery, from product development and production to supply and operations. Your responsibilities include monitoring profit and loss, forecasting future production levels and costs, and maintaining consistency in the amount of alcohol and ingredients in each batch. You are also required to keep licensure in the state and city of operation and ensure you meet the qualifications to remain a craft distillery.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a Distillery Manager, and why are they important?

To thrive as a Distillery Manager, you need a strong background in food science, chemistry, or engineering, along with experience in beverage production and quality control. Familiarity with distillation equipment, safety protocols, and regulatory compliance systems is essential, and certifications like HACCP or a diploma in distilling can be advantageous. Leadership, problem-solving, and effective communication are crucial soft skills for managing teams and ensuring smooth operations. These skills are vital for maintaining product quality, operational efficiency, and compliance in a highly regulated and competitive industry.

What are some common challenges faced by a Distillery Manager, and how are they typically addressed?

Distillery Managers often face challenges such as maintaining consistent product quality, managing supply chain disruptions, and ensuring compliance with strict safety and regulatory standards. Addressing these issues typically involves developing strong quality control processes, building reliable relationships with suppliers, and staying up to date with industry regulations. Effective communication and leadership skills are crucial, as the role requires close collaboration with production teams, quality assurance, and sometimes marketing or sales departments.
